Blue Rimmed Cold Process Soap Tutorial

I first saw a similar project on Wholesale Supplies Plus but it was a rectangular shaped soap, now I found this one called Blue Rimmed Cold Process Soap on The Soap Queen website.  It is an advanced technique that involves several steps.   A layer of swirled soap has to be created in a loaf or slab mold.  After it has hardened but still alittle soft, the soap is sliced horizontally into thin strips and carefully molded on the rim of a heavy duty column mold.  Finally, a batch of soap is pour in the center.   When it is finally ready to be sliced it, the soap will look like in the picture.  It looks really cool.
